Casa Paquita: The Legacy of a Star

At the beginning of her career, the restaurant "Casa Paquita" was a crucial point for Paquita la del Barrio, as Francisco Torres recounts in Itinerary. In Engraved Stories, it is explained that this place was often visited by celebrities from Televisa, including Luis Miguel. However, about 15 years ago, Casa Paquita closed its doors to the public and is now rented for events and filming.

Paquita explained in an interview that the closure of the restaurant was due to reasons she considers unfair. She recounted that an architect offered to help solve the problem, but they asked for a high sum of money that she could not afford. Maxine Woodside mentioned that they requested a figure of five million pesos to reopen, an unreachable amount for Paquita at that time.

Although the restaurant is no longer in operation, the building of Casa Paquita is located at 202 Zarco Street in the Guerrero neighborhood of the Cuauhtémoc delegation in Mexico City, where Paquita began her career as a soloist. The singer recalled that along with her sister Viola Viveros, they formed the duet "Las Golondrinas" in the 70s and began performing in places like La Fogata Norteña.

Paquita la del Barrio was born in Mexico City, and it was in her restaurant-bar where she found fame. Despite the obstacles, she managed to raise the business on vacant land and see it prosper during the 80s. Despite attempts to reopen Casa Paquita, Paquita passed away in her home in Veracruz at 77 years old, far from her hometown in the Guerrero neighborhood.
